Ema AI Secures $25 Million Funding for 'Universal AI Employee' Initiative
In a major development, Startup Ema AI is making waves in the realm of artificial intelligence (AI) with its ambitious vision to introduce the ‘universal AI employee’ concept into the enterprise landscape. Recently, Ema AI has successfully raised $25 million in funding, drawing support from a stellar lineup of investors, including Accel, Section 32, Prosus Ventures, Wipro Ventures, and more.
This funding infusion accompanies the launch of Ema’s groundbreaking AI employee offering, poised to redefine workplace dynamics and revolutionize human-AI collaboration.
At the core of Ema’s innovation is the development of artificial employees designed to emulate the versatile capabilities of human workers.
These AI counterparts possess the ability to engage in contextual conversations, make reasoned decisions, and collaborate with human counterparts on complex cross-domain projects.
Ema’s AI employees are integrated seamlessly into existing workflows, compatible with hundreds of enterprise applications, and aimed at eEnhanced productivity, coupled with a commitment to maintaining high levels of trust and accuracy.

Surojit Chatterjee, Founder and CEO of Ema, expressed enthusiasm about the company’s mission to empower employees through simple-to-activate, accurate, and trustworthy AI colleagues. With a focus on transforming workplaces through collaborative human-AI interaction, Ema is poised to revolutionize how businesses adopt and utilize artificial intelligence.
Behind the scenes, Ema’s innovation is the Generative Workflow Engine, a sophisticated platform that integrates over 30 large language models with proprietary domain-specific models. This patent-pending approach addresses challenges related to accuracy, hallucinations, and data protection, ensuring a robust and secure AI environment for businesses.
Already, enterprises are leveraging Ema’s Generative Workflow Engine and EmaFusion for applications spanning customer service, technical support, employee productivity tools, and more. With the influx of generative AI into workplaces becoming inevitable, Ema is positioning itself as a leader in secure and collaborative AI adoption across industries.
